Mineral processing combines liberation and separation to concentrate valuable minerals Terminology Recovery The fraction of valuable metal present in the ore that refers to the concentrate Calculated by dividing the amount of metal in the concentrate by the amount of metal fed to the mill

Mineral processing art of treating crude ores and mineral products in order to separate the valuable minerals from the waste rock or gangue It is the first process that most ores undergo after mining in order to provide a more concentrated material for the procedures of extractive metallurgy The primary operations are comminution and concentration but there are other important operations

Mineral Processing 5 Milling Crushing typically takes Run-of-Mine ROM ore down to particle sizes ranging from 6mm to 25mm depending on the type of processes to follow Crushed ore is fed into Mills in which the ore is mixed with water and may be ground down to a particle size in the case of gold and copper of about 75 microns 0 075mm

Mineral Processing If the mineralogy of the ore shows that you can separate discrete particles of the mineral you want from the gangue components of the ore then it is possible to physically concentrate the valuable mineral and reject the rest The easiest method for achieving this is by gravity separation
